RIS-Kernel: A Model-Agnostic Architecture for Long-Context LLM Inference via Sparse Attention
RIS-Kernel claims O(N log N) sparse attention via ensembled random masks for long-context CPU inference, but the complexity claim conflicts with the paper's fixed-density mask design and the accuracy evidence is statistically weak.
